NF1 (HGNC:7765): (neurofibromin 1) This gene product appears to function as a negative regulator of the ras signal transduction pathway. Mutations in this gene have been linked to neurofibromatosis type 1, juvenile myelomonocytic leukemia and Watson syndrome. The mRNA for this gene is subject to RNA editing (CGA>UGA->Arg1306Term) resulting in premature translation termination.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have also been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

The c.7126+3A>C intronic variant results from an A to C substitution 3 nucleotides after coding exon 47 in the NF1 gene. This nucleotide position is well conserved in available vertebrate species. This variant was identified in one or more individuals with features consistent with Neurofibromatosis type 1 (Messiaen L. et al. J Med Genet 2003 Feb;40(2):122-6; Ambry internal data) and segregated with disease in at least one family (Messiaen L. et al. J Med Genet 2003 Feb;40(2):122-6). In silico splice site analysis predicts that this alteration will weaken the native splice donor site. RNA studies have demonstrated that this alteration results in abnormal splicing in the set of samples tested (Ambry internal data). This variant is considered to be rare based on population cohorts in the Genome Aggregation Database (gnomAD). Based on the majority of available evidence to date, this variant is likely to be pathogenic. -
